gpt4 book ai didi

shared-libraries - 不在 c/c++ 中的共享库示例?

转载 作者:行者123 更新时间:2023-12-02 01:50:49 26 4
gpt4 key购买 nike

许多语言都可以生成一个可以从 C 调用的共享库。而且由于它可以从 C 调用,因此几乎可以通过任何语言的外部函数接口(interface)调用它。

一些支持此功能的语言是:Fortran、Ada、Pascal、Objective C、D、OCaml、Haskell、Go、Rust...(仅仅因为它可能并不意味着它一定实用/简单/不错。)

即便如此,在普通 linux 系统上发现的绝大多数共享库似乎都是用 c 或 c++ 编写的。是否有使用其他语言编写的广泛使用的共享库示例(不仅仅是实验)?

最佳答案

Firefox 使用 Rust 共享库。参见 here了解更多详情。

关于shared-libraries - 不在 c/c++ 中的共享库示例?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/22882908/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com